SQL数据解密冒险:从新手到数据侦探的升级之路
【免费下载链接】sql-mysteriesInspired by @veltman's command-line mystery, use SQL to research clues and find out whodunit!项目地址: https://gitcode.com/gh_mirrors/sq/sql-mysteries
你准备好开启一场激动人心的数据解密冒险了吗?在数字化时代,SQL查询技能就像侦探的放大镜,能帮你从海量数据中找出真相。这个SQL实战训练项目将带你通过游戏化的方式,在轻松愉快的氛围中掌握数据库查询的核心技能。
想象自己是一名数据侦探,面对隐藏在数据库中的谜团。所有的线索——人物信息、时间记录、地点数据——都需要你运用SQL查询技巧来逐一解密。这种学习方式让枯燥的数据库操作变成了充满挑战的冒险旅程。
SQL数据解密游戏中的数据库关系图,展示多表关联的数据模型设计
🗺️ 技能升级路线图:从入门到精通
新手村:SQL基础技能解锁
恭喜你踏上数据解密的第一站!作为初学者,建议按照以下步骤建立信心:
环境搭建任务卡
- 下载并安装SQLiteStudio工具
- 获取项目数据库文件sql-murder-mystery.db
- 参考reference.pdf文档了解基本语法
小故事:程序员小李在接触这个项目前只会简单的SELECT查询,通过完成第一个"找出所有目击者"的任务,他成功解锁了WHERE子句的使用技巧!
中级挑战:数据关联思维训练
当你掌握了基础查询后,迎接更刺激的挑战:
数据解密挑战清单
- 多表JOIN操作:连接人物与活动记录
- 子查询嵌套:深入挖掘隐藏线索
- 聚合统计:分析时间模式和地点分布
数据侦探整合线索的可视化过程,类比SQL中的多表关联查询
🎯 实战任务卡:数据解密进阶指南
任务一:数据地图探索
首先熟悉数据库的整体结构。就像探险前要先看地图一样,理解各个数据表之间的关系是成功解密的关键。
任务二:线索收集技巧
从简单查询开始,逐步建立复杂的数据检索策略。每次成功的查询都像是在收集关键证据。
任务三:关联分析突破
这是最考验逻辑思维的环节:
- 建立人物-时间-地点的三维关联
- 排除干扰数据和无效线索
- 构建完整的证据链条
📊 学习进度追踪:见证你的成长
设立明确的学习里程碑,让进步看得见:
技能掌握检查点
- ✅ 独立完成基础数据检索
- ✅ 理解多表关联的逻辑原理
- ✅ 设计复杂查询解决实际问题
成功案例分享"我原本对SQL一窍不通,但通过这个数据解密游戏,现在能熟练运用JOIN查询分析业务数据了!" —— 来自学员张工的真实反馈
🚀 超越游戏:技能的实际应用价值
通过这场数据解密冒险培养的技能,将在真实工作场景中发挥重要作用:
业务数据分析应用
- 用户行为模式识别
- 销售数据趋势分析
- 系统性能监控优化
团队协作训练模式
- 分组解密挑战赛
- 查询思路分享会
- 最佳实践案例库
🎮 立即开始你的冒险
第一步:准备出发
git clone https://gitcode.com/gh_mirrors/sq/sql-mysteries第二步:制定冒险计划根据你的当前水平,选择合适的学习路径。初学者可以从prompt_beginner.pdf开始,而有经验的玩家可以挑战更复杂的解密任务。
第三步:持续升级每完成一个挑战,都反思是否有更优的解决方案。与其他冒险者交流经验,共同进步。
记住,成为优秀的数据侦探需要实践和耐心。每一次查询都是新的发现,每一次解密都是技能的提升。现在,就让我们一起开启这场精彩的SQL数据解密冒险吧!
【免费下载链接】sql-mysteriesInspired by @veltman's command-line mystery, use SQL to research clues and find out whodunit!项目地址: https://gitcode.com/gh_mirrors/sq/sql-mysteries
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考